首页> 外国专利> Techniques for the log-based replication of high-level procedures

Techniques for the log-based replication of high-level procedures

机译:基于日志的高级过程复制技术

摘要

A method and system that annotates a redo log to provide information concerning the execution of a procedure at a primary database. The annotations include entry and exit markers that indicate the beginning and the end of the execution along with any arguments passed to the procedure, and whether the execution of the procedure was successful. At the standby database, these markers are used to create a logical transaction associated with the procedure. The operations performed by the procedure are grouped into individual transactions, and these individual transactions are grouped as belonging to the logical transaction. If the execution of the procedure was successful at the primary database, then the individual transactions are discarded, and the logical transaction is applied by executing the procedure at the standby database. If the execution of the procedure failed at the primary database, then the individual transactions and the logical transaction are discarded.
机译:一种注释重做日志以提供有关在主数据库执行过程的信息的方法和系统。批注包括进入和退出标记,这些标记指示执行的开始和结束以及传递给该过程的所有参数,以及该过程的执行是否成功。在备用数据库上,这些标记用于创建与该过程关联的逻辑事务。该过程执行的操作被分组为单个事务,并且这些单个事务被分组为属于逻辑事务。如果在主数据库上成功执行了该过程,则将丢弃单个事务,并通过在备用数据库上执行该过程来应用逻辑事务。如果该过程的执行在主数据库处失败,则将丢弃单个事务和逻辑事务。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号